Transaction 5684a3f83fdd49e36f940603bfc710a75b5d7883abfe75da46a032f62357819f

1 Input
2 Outputs
  • 5684a3f83fdd49e36f940603bfc710a75b5d7883abfe75da46a032f62357819f:0
  • value  9413700
    address  3FD6r9kNxNX78fJzCCuW6w43TQvdTss6TY
  • 5684a3f83fdd49e36f940603bfc710a75b5d7883abfe75da46a032f62357819f:1
  • value  2344867
    address  33SUQMHjuUHckGDxjUQgutoknsdZp5cDDJ